Entangled Property of a Multipartite State Superposed by Three Dicke States with Arbitrary Relative Phases

  • Published:
International Journal of Theoretical Physics Aims and scope Submit manuscript

Abstract

With spin squeezing parameter we investigate the entangled property of a multipartite state superposed by three Dicke states with arbitrary relative phases. We first derive the mean spin direction, the optimally squeezed angle, and then numerically calculate the dependence of spin squeezing parameter on the superposition coefficients, the relative phases and the forms of the Dicke states. It’s shown that the entangled property depends on these parameters.
